protected static enum XmlHandler.ElementEntryState
extends Enum<XmlHandler.ElementEntryState>

Possible states for an ElementEntry instance. All element entries start in state TBD and then transition to one of the terminating states, NODE or PROPERTY when ElementEntry#addAsNode() or ElementEntry#addAsPropertySetTo(Object) is invoked.
